Plot twists have become a staple in the world of binge-worthy series, capturing audiences' attention and keeping them on the edge of their seats. One of the most significant lessons we learned is the power of anticipation. When done right, these unexpected turns not only heighten the emotional stakes but also deepen the viewer's connection to the characters. A twist can transform a seemingly straightforward narrative into a complex web of intrigue, forcing both characters and viewers to confront their assumptions about morality and loyalty.
Additionally, brilliant plot twists remind us of the importance of foreshadowing. The most memorable reveals are often those that, upon reflection, make perfect sense within the context of the story. This clever layering invites viewers to rewatch the series and discover the subtle clues that were cleverly placed throughout. Key examples include shows like Game of Thrones and Stranger Things, where every detail serves a purpose, culminating in shocking, yet coherent twists that redefine the viewer's understanding of the narrative.
Binge-watching has become a beloved pastime for many, allowing fans to immerse themselves in the intricacies of their favorite shows. However, this indulgent viewing experience often leads to an overwhelming absorption of details, sometimes resulting in what can only be described as unforgettable mistakes. For instance, a character who previously exhibited a particular trait might seem to contradict themselves in later episodes, leaving viewers scratching their heads. These inconsistencies, while minor, highlight how the rapid consumption of episodes can blur the lines of character development and plot continuity.
Moreover, binge-watching can influence how audiences perceive key moments in storytelling. As viewers rush to the next episode, they might miss crucial plot points or details that contribute to the overall narrative arc. This phenomenon is especially prevalent in shows with complex storylines, where a single episode can contain layers of foreshadowing and character motives. The result? Fans may find themselves discussing aspects of the show that are simply misremembered or misunderstood, further perpetuating unforgettable mistakes in their interpretations of the series.
